Ian Williams Ltd, one of the UK’s largest family-owned property services companies, has been appointed to provide comprehensive repairs and voids services to Brighter Places‘ portfolio of over 3,300 homes across Bristol and surrounding areas.
This significant contract award strengthens Ian Williams’ position as a leading provider of social housing maintenance services in the UK, where the company’s Bristol office has been established since 1946. The appointment demonstrates Ian Williams’ expertise in delivering resident-focused repair services that emphasise engagement, continuous improvement, and social value.
The contract, which went live in March, was secured following a rigorous procurement process where Ian Williams’ commitment to quality service delivery and customer satisfaction proved decisive. The partnership with Brighter Places, Bristol’s largest independent housing association providing homes for over 8,000 people, reinforces Ian Williams’ expertise in the social housing sector where the company already performs over 200,000 responsive repair visits annually nationwide.
The company’s service delivery approach emphasises minimal disruption to customers and there will be no change to how Brighter Places’ customers report repairs.
